Traditional's, "Frosty The Snowman"
The Lyrics:
Frosty the Snowman
Knew the Sun was hot that day.
So he said "Let's run and we'll have som fun
Now, before I melt away.
Why:
Melody-wise, this is an updeat Christmas standard. But when I was a child, few songs made me cry so much. The thought of a snowman that magically came alive, but only to have to say let's hurry to have fun because he'd melt away soon, was about one of the saddest impositions upon the otherwise cheery season that I could imagine. I utterly dreaded the thought of having to hear this "Christmas song"!

Traditional's, "Poor Howard"
The Lyrics:
Poor Howard's dead and gone.
Left us here to sing this song.
Why:
I listened to this song a lot as a child, and I liked it for its bouncy, upbeat feel, then I realized that the lyrics aren't very uplifting. Unless, of course, we are supposed to be happy that Howard is dead... but I don't think so.
